How to Identify and Replace the Serpentine Belt in a 2002 Honda Odyssey

To replace the serpentine belt in a 2002 Honda Odyssey, start by locating the belt on the front of the engine, where it runs around the alternator, power steering pump, air conditioning compressor, and the water pump. Check the belt for visible wear such as cracks, fraying, or glazing. If any damage is found, it’s time for a replacement.
Use a serpentine belt tool or a 3/8-inch drive ratchet to release tension from the tensioner pulley. Rotate the tensioner counterclockwise to loosen the belt. Carefully remove the belt from the pulleys. Take note of how the belt is routed by using a diagram or taking a picture. The routing is critical for correct installation of the new belt.
Compare the old belt with the new one to ensure they are the same length and width. Install the new serpentine belt by following the routing diagram, making sure the belt sits securely on all pulleys. Once in place, rotate the tensioner pulley back into position to apply tension to the new belt.
Finally, start the engine and let it run for a few minutes. Check for any abnormal sounds or issues with belt alignment. If everything is functioning correctly, the serpentine belt replacement is complete.

Common Belt-Related Issues and Troubleshooting for the 2002 Honda Odyssey

If your 2002 Honda Odyssey experiences squealing noises, slipping, or difficulty with engine accessories, the issue likely lies with the serpentine belt or its components. Here’s how to tackle common belt-related problems:
- Squealing or Chirping Sounds: Often caused by a worn or misaligned serpentine belt. Check for signs of wear like cracks, fraying, or glazing on the belt. If the belt appears fine but the noise persists, inspect the pulleys for alignment issues or worn bearings.
- Belt Slipping: This is usually due to a loose or stretched belt. If the belt isn’t tight enough, it will slip over the pulleys. Adjust the tensioner or replace the belt if it’s no longer effective. A worn-out tensioner could also contribute to belt slippage, so ensure it’s working properly.
- Engine Overheating: A faulty water pump belt can prevent the water pump from circulating coolant, leading to overheating. Check the belt’s condition and ensure proper tension. If the water pump has a separate drive belt, inspect it for wear and tear.
- Loss of Power Steering: If you experience difficulty steering, it could be related to the power steering belt. This belt may become loose or wear out, causing loss of fluid pressure. Inspect the belt and replace it if necessary.
- Belt and Pulley Alignment: Misalignment between the pulleys can cause excessive wear on the belt and lead to its early failure. Visually check the alignment of all pulleys and ensure they are properly seated. Misaligned pulleys often require adjustment or replacement to resolve the issue.
For troubleshooting, begin by checking the condition of the serpentine belt and pulleys. If the belt shows any signs of damage or wear, replace it immediately. If the problem persists after replacing the belt, inspect the tensioner and pulleys to identify underlying issues. Regularly maintaining the belt and related components will prevent most common problems and keep your Odyssey running smoothly.
